How do you get in the longshoreman union?

The two main steps to become a longshoreman are to get a dockworker’s card and then work your way up through the local union. In the United States and Canada, longshoremen belong to organizations such as the International Longshoremen’s Association (ILA) and the International Longshore and Warehouse Union (ILWU).

Is the ILA a good union?

The International Longshoremen’s Association (ILA) is a North American labor union representing longshore workers along the East Coast of the United States and Canada, the Gulf Coast, the Great Lakes, Puerto Rico, and inland waterways….

How much do longshoreman make in Vancouver?

The average pay for a Longshoreman is $85,272 a year and $41 an hour in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. The average salary range for a Longshoreman is between $61,505 and $104,967. On average, a High School Degree is the highest level of education for a Longshoreman.

Is longshoreman a good job?

The wages are good: beginning longshoremen earn about $22 an hour, according to the PMA wage scale, while experienced workers — those with 4,000 hours or more — can take home $30 an hour. Overtime can boost hourly pay to $50.

Are there still longshoremen?

There are more than 13,000 registered union longshoremen, clerks and foremen, according to West Coast shipping industry data from 2013.

What is the International Labour Association?

Click an image for a closer look. Organized in 1892 along the U.S. Great Lakes, the ILA is affiliated with the American Federation of Labor and Congress of Industrial Organizations, the Canadian Labour Congress and the Worldwide International Transport Workers’ Federation.

What’s the law on union hiring halls?

What’s the Law? In some industries, most jobs are filled through referrals from union hiring halls. Employers in the construction and maritime industries often choose to hire exclusively through referrals from union hiring halls.
